# Micro Data Recognition (MDR)

## Overview
This project showcases a pattern recognition game inspired by the Apple TV+ series [_"Severance"_]().
Unlike the show's macro data refinement based on emotional response, this game focuses on logical deductions through mathematical patterns.
As someone who enjoys solving Sudoku puzzles, playing number games and exploring experimental ideas, _MDR_ combines all those elements. The goal is to train your brain to detect hidden patterns in randomly generated datasets.
## Concept
In the world of Lumon Industries, employees on the severed floor work with mysterious data.
This game reimagines that concept by challenging players to identify and manipulate mathematical patterns within a large grid divided into subgrids(3x3, 2x3, 2x4, ...).
Each subgrid contains a specific mathematical pattern such as:
- Linear sequences
- Fibonacci numbers
- Prime numbers
- Square numbers
- ... and more.

## Gameplay
You are presented with a grid of single-digit numbers. Your task is to identify and select numbers that belong to hidden mathematical patterns.
1. Examine the grid
2. Identify the pattern in each subgrid
3. Select a subgrid to "refine" (empty and refill with a new pattern)
4. Continue identifying and refining patterns

## Technical Implementation
This game is built with Vanilla TypeScript and Tailwind CSS, with no external dependencies.
**Components**: Here is how it is made;
- The game grid consists of multiple **layers** stacked together.
- Each layer includes one or more **pattern-based subgrids** with increasing complexity.
- Layers are merged into one visible grid, where **top layers take visual precedence**, like overlapping transparent cards.
**Rules & Scoring**:
- **Correct selection** of a full subgrid on the topmost visible layer awards points.
- Once a valid pattern is cleared, it either reveals lower layers or is replaced with random digits.
- **Incorrect selections have no penalty**, but they create cognitive confusion—challenging your focus.
**Win Condition**:
- All subgrids in every layer must be correctly identified and cleared.
- Final grid should contain only random, patternless numbers.
- Game progress must reach **100%** to win a level.
## Getting Started
**Preresquisites**:
- Node.js (v22+)
- Typescript (v5)
**Installation procedure**:
> For local development or offline play:
1. Clone the repository:
```bash
git clone https://github.com/henryhale/mdr.git
```
2. Install dependencies:
```bash
cd mdr
pnpm install
```
3. Run development server:
```bash
pnpm dev
```
4. Open `http://localhost:5173` in a modern web browser to play.
